In Vahrin's Call there are so many ways to crush your enemies (no pun intended) with brute force and power, but not really a way to sneakily get the drop on them. We wanted to introduce something like that.

So! What did we have in mind?
How about the ability to crouch down and sneak around undetected and then stab an enemy in the back for some big damage?
Well, there were several things we needed in order to pull this off, primarily consisting of a lot of new animations..


As you can see from the above gifs, a lot of time was spent working on new animations for both backstabbing and sneaking. Just one animation would not suffice, as we had to take the different weapon types into consideration.
Once we had the movement and stabbing feeling right, it was a case of getting everything set up and functioning together correctly. Things like:
- Setting up the backstab animation to play when you attack an enemy from behind
- Setting up the backstab to actually deal damage
- Ensuring each weapon type is using the correct animation
etc etc...
After this, it was just a case of polishing everything as much as we possibly could, and we finally had a new way for you to approach combat a little more discreetly.
